Pick the Steel and Vacuum Build

The metal structure decides whether a manufacturers vacuum bottle program survives repeat orders. We run 304 stainless steel for about 8 out of 10 custom stainless thermos projects because it balances corrosion resistance, cost, and draw-forming behavior on the hydraulic press. If the bottle will sit near salty air, hold lemon tea every day, or get knocked around in outdoor kits, 316 stainless is the safer spec, but it usually adds 10%-20% to the part cost. That is why thermos manufacturers normally keep 316 for premium lines with a clear retail price gap; otherwise the math doesn't work.

Ask for wall thickness in numbers, not “thick material.” Outer shell thickness commonly sits at 0.4-0.6 mm, while the inner liner may run 0.35-0.5 mm depending on the size. QC pulled the sample last month with a digital micrometer and found one 0.32 mm liner on a PO that said 0.4 mm; the buyer flagged it before mass production. Good. A clean double-wall vacuum structure, tight seam, and stable neck ring matter more than printed heat-retention claims. If the manufacturer thermos is poorly welded, heat loss and condensation show up fast in 3-hour bench tests.

Check the lid system early. A screw cap with a food-grade silicone gasket is usually safer for leak control than a decorative flip lid, especially after 2,000 open-close cycles on the test jig. If you want a distributor thermos line for outdoor retail, confirm the vacuum retention target in writing: 6 of our buyers this quarter asked for 12 hours hot and 24 hours cold, but the actual result depends on fill volume, ambient temperature, and lid design. A serious thermos supplier will state the test method, including water temperature and room temperature, not just the claim.

Practical rule: choose the simplest construction that still meets your temperature target. Every extra feature adds cost, mold risk, or leak risk.

Logo Methods That Survive Use

Logo work is where about 3 out of 10 thermos custom projects get messy. The sample looks clean under office lights, then the buyer flags peeling after 50 dishwasher cycles, scuff marks from a nylon backpack test, or cloudy edges after condensation sits overnight. For bulk thermos programs, we usually run silk screen printing, laser engraving, heat transfer, or powder coat underlay on 304 stainless bodies. Same bottle, different result. QC pulled one black sample last month where the logo shifted 1.5 mm because the curved-body jig was not locked down.

Silk screen is the cheapest choice for one or two colors, and it suits promotional thermos orders when the print zone is flat and the run is 3,000 pcs or above. Laser engraving costs more, looks cleaner, and survives rough use, but it gives a metal-cut finish rather than a bright brand color. Powder coating gives a stronger retail feel and better grip on matte black, navy, olive, or sand thermos customizable programs; we measure coating thickness with a BYK gauge and usually see 60–80 μm. Full-wrap graphics need to be raised early. The math doesn't work if the buyer asks for a 240-degree wrap after the PO is approved, because the MOQ and line setup both change.

From the buyer side, brief a thermos distributor project with logo size in millimeters, Pantone code, artwork file format, and print position from the base or shoulder. A 35 x 20 mm single-color logo is easy. A 240-degree wrap print is not. On a proper thermos factory line in China, confirm whether the logo goes on before or after the final leak test; our leak station runs at 0.6 MPa, and that sequence changes scrap rate and rework cost. We once had a PO typo showing 35 x 200 mm instead of 35 x 20 mm, and the buyer only caught it after the digital proof.

For export, ask for 2 pre-production samples and one blank body for fit testing. Rub the logo with 3M tape, check the shoulder curve under a caliper, and look at the edge under a 10x loupe. If the logo creeps, rubs off, or distorts near the shoulder, the tooling or fixture setup needs adjustment before mass production. Compliance Buyers Should Demand

For Europe and North America, compliance is the price of entry. A thermos supplier should hand over food-contact declarations, REACH support, and test reports for the coating, gasket, and printing inks. For the EU, ask for LFGB coverage on the parts that touch food; for North America, ask for FDA food-contact compliance documents where they apply. If the bottle is going to retail chains or Amazon, we also expect carton labels, traceability codes, and FNSKU-ready packs. We once caught a PO typo on carton marks before the line ran 12,000 sets, and that saved a reprint.

Quality control has to sit in the purchase order, not in a sales promise. Our normal run is incoming material check, in-process inspection, final leak test, and AQL sampling before carton sealing. For thermos orders, AQL 2.5 for major defects and 1.0 for critical defects is a workable standard. Add a drop test from 1.0-1.2 m, closure torque check, and a temperature retention test at room temperature. QC pulled the sample at the cap-press station last month and found one liner off by 0.3 mm. If a supplier says they test everything but cannot show the method, the math does not work.

In Zhejiang and across China, the better factories keep traceability on steel coils, lids, and carton lots. That matters when a buyer flags a leak after delivery. A real thermos partner should tell you which line, shift, and batch ran the order. We ship from factories where the lot card stays with the pallet, not buried in an office file. If they cannot trace it, you are buying from a vendor, not a manufacturer.

MOQ, Pricing, and Lead Time

Buyers usually start with unit price. That is the wrong first question. MOQ and lead time decide the real landed cost on a custom stainless thermos from China, especially when the line has to change powder color or swap lids. A workable starting MOQ is 1,000-3,000 pcs per style and color; below 1,000 pcs, the spray booth setup and logo screen fee make the math ugly. If you add 2 lid types, 3 print colors, or a printed retail box, we often see MOQ jump to 3,000-5,000 pcs because the supplier has to buy separate lid molds, ink, inserts, and cartons. A simple 500 ml 304 bottle may land around USD 2.80-4.20 FOB Ningbo or Shanghai in a 3,000 pc run. A retail model with powder coating, laser logo, and upgraded lid can move into the USD 4.80-6.20 range. QC pulled one sample last month with a 0.18 mm coating thin spot near the bottom curve; that kind of detail changes price more than a buyer expects.

Sampling usually takes 7-10 days if you only need logo placement and color confirmation. We run the sample through color matching, logo positioning, leak testing, and a quick drop check before photos go out. Mass production often takes 25-35 days after sample approval and deposit. A factory with 600,000 units per month can still miss your date if artwork arrives 4 days late or the packaging file has the wrong barcode on the PO. The bottle shell is not always the slow part. Carton artwork can hold a shipment for 12 days instead of 2 days when the buyer's brand team keeps changing warning text or outer carton marks.

For thermos bulk and thermos manufacturers projects, ask for a quote breakdown: body, lid, logo, box, master carton, and test fees if needed. One line price is too easy to hide behind. A proper sheet should show 304 stainless thickness, lid material, coating type, logo process, box size, master carton quantity, and FOB port. That lets you compare one thermos supplier against another without guessing. It also exposes cost shifts if a thermos vendor moves from 304 to lower-grade steel or from silicone to cheaper plastic components. We've seen this go sideways: the buyer flagged it only after pre-shipment inspection, when the carton showed 24 pcs but the quote assumed 30 pcs. If the quote does not state the steel grade, finish, and carton quantity, it is not a useful quote.

How to Vet a Real Supplier

A real thermos manufacturer does not win orders with a nice video call. It wins by holding the same result across 3,000 pcs, then 30,000 pcs. Ask for factory photos with date stamps, certification copies, and 2 recent export references from the same bottle category. If they claim to be a thermos factory, ask for capacity by line: cup body welding, vacuum pumping, powder coating, and packing. “500,000 pcs per month” means little if Line 2 only runs lids and the vacuum furnace belongs to another plant. We’ve seen this go sideways.

Test the reply speed next. A solid supplier thermos team should answer spec questions within 24 hours and return corrected drawings within 2-3 working days. Simple test: ask for lid cross-section, silicone gasket hardness in Shore A, and powder coating thickness in μm. If they cannot explain valve structure or why the coating target is 60-80 μm, they are not ready for a distributor thermos program. For a promotional thermos order, speed matters, but artwork control matters more; one buyer flagged a PO typo where “matte black” became “mate black,” and QC pulled the sample before mass printing.

Ask one question that filters suppliers fast: what happens if 2% of cartons fail inspection? A good manufacturer thermos partner will talk through sorting, rework, replacement parts, or credit handling without turning it into a sales speech. The math does not work if 400 cartons sit in Hangzhou port while both sides argue over who pays the repack labor. If you are buying from Zhejiang, China, or another manufacturing base in China, the factories that last treat defects as an engineering issue, not a debate on WeChat.

When the first sample arrives, put it under a 6500K inspection lamp and check the seam first. Then test thread bite with 3 open-close cycles, gasket fit after hot-water fill, lid torque with a small torque wrench, and logo edges at 20 cm viewing distance. If those five points pass, the order is easier to control. If the seam is rough or the lid feels gritty, stop there.

Frequently asked questions

What MOQ should I expect for a custom stainless thermos?

For a standard custom thermos, expect 1,000-3,000 pcs per style and color. A simple promotional thermos with one-color print can sometimes start at 1,000 pcs, but retail packaging, multiple logos, or special lids usually push MOQ higher. If you want mixed colors in one order, many thermos manufacturers will still ask for 500 pcs per color as a floor. Ask the supplier to state whether MOQ applies to body color, logo version, or carton spec, because those are not always the same thing.

Is 304 stainless steel enough, or should I choose 316?

For most bulk thermos and outdoor retail programs, 304 stainless steel is enough. It handles coffee, tea, and water well, and it is the normal choice for a manufacturer thermos line. Choose 316 if the bottle will see salt air, harsher cleaning, or more demanding chemical exposure. Expect 316 to add about 10%-20% to the material cost. In China, many suppliers will quote 304 by default, so if you need 316, state it in the RFQ and on the purchase order.

How do I check if the bottle is really leakproof?

Do not rely on a marketing claim. Ask for a leak test method and then repeat it on samples. A practical test is to fill the bottle, tighten the lid to the stated torque, invert it for 2-5 minutes, and inspect the gasket and thread area. For retail buyers, I also recommend a drop test from 1.0-1.2 m and a cycle test on the lid. A good thermos supplier should share the results and tell you if failures came from gasket compression, thread mismatch, or cap deformation.

What temperature retention numbers are realistic?

For a decent custom stainless thermos, 12 hours hot and 24 hours cold is a common commercial target, but the exact result depends on fill level, ambient temperature, and lid design. A 500 ml bottle usually performs differently from a 1,000 ml model. Ask the factory to state the test conditions: starting water temperature, room temperature, and whether the bottle was preheated. Without those details, the number is not useful. A serious thermos factory will give you the method, not just the headline.

What documents should I ask for before shipping?

For Europe, ask for REACH-related support and any LFGB documentation relevant to food-contact parts. For North America, ask for FDA food-contact compliance where applicable. You should also request packing list, commercial invoice, carton measurements, HS code, and product photos with batch marks. If you sell through Amazon or a distributor network, ask for FNSKU labeling, master carton marks, and pallet specs. A proper thermos manufacturer in Zhejiang, China, should be able to provide these without confusion.
